The Cost
of NOT Staging a Home
Inevitably,
the first question I am asked by Realtors and home owners is "What
does staging cost?" I know the answer they are looking for is the
dollars and cents amount of staging services. But, the answer they really
need to hear has nothing to do with the amount, but what it will cost
NOT to stage. Staging is not about spending money, but making money.
"I
took over a listing when a collegue of mine moved out of state,"
said one Realtor. "The home was dirty, cluttered and not selling!
I took it off the market for two weeks while the seller moved out, had
it cleaned and we hired a stager. Once she got everything set I did new
photos and we put it back on the market. We had it sold in two weeks without
lowering the price!"
The
Realtor went on to say that her client was originally willing to lower
the price by $5,000 to $10,000. I can tell you, without a doubt, the client
got more for it by staging it than he would have any other way.
Unstaged
homes can cost much more than the actual dollars and cents of staging.
Here's how:
- A
prospective buyer will drive by and not want to go inside because the
home lacks curb appeal;
-
A prospective buyer will not see more than the first room of the home
because it feels dark, cluttered and small;
- A
prospective buyer will see the home as dated and brand it a fixer-upper
to justify making a low offer;
- A
prospective buyer will not make an offer at all;
- The
homeowner will then make the first price reduction.

With new construction it is
difficult for potential homebuyers to visualize the function and scale
of unfurnished spaces. Staging helps give such properties what the Homefinder
called a "cozy, comfortable at-home feel," making it easy for
buyers to imagine themselves living there.
